
Man Convicted in Death of Woman Whose Body Was Found in Duffel Bag Along Rural Road
ST. JOSEPH, Mo.—A man has been found guilty in the death of a woman whose remains were found inside a duffel bag along a rural northwest Missouri road almost two weeks after she was killed at a Kansas City hotel. Marcus Brooks was convicted Thursday of first-degree murder in the death of 21-year-old Ariel Starcher, a mother of two from Independence, The St. Joseph News-Press reports. A Missouri Transportation Department worker found the bag with Starcher’s body inside it in February 2020 around 45 miles north of Kansas City. She had died of suffocation, and also suffered a broken neck. Key testimony against him came from Taylor Stoughton, who pleaded guilty last year to second-degree murder, as Brooks’ accomplice. She and Brooks were arrested a year after the killing....
